开源操作系统的优势与劣势:选择开源系统需要考虑什么

时间:2025-12-07 分类:操作系统

开源操作系统引入了灵活性和透明性,因此在个人和企业中越来越受欢迎。用户可以根据自己的需求进行定制,修改源代码,或者使用社区提供的各种工具和支持。这种自由和开放的特性使得开源操作系统成为技术爱好者和开发者的首选,但其优势和劣势也都十分明显,选择开源系统时需要细致考虑各种因素。

开源操作系统的优势与劣势:选择开源系统需要考虑什么

开源操作系统的优势明显,主要体现在成本、灵活性与社区支持上。很多开源系统是免费的,从而大大减少了软件采购和维护的成本。比如,Ubuntu、Debian和Fedora等知名的开源操作系统,不仅可以免费下载,还可以通过社区进行频繁的更新与维护。用户拥有源代码的访问权限,可以根据需要进行定制,设计出符合特定需求的个性化系统,这在企业环境中尤其重要。

灵活性使得开源操作系统成为DIY爱好者和技术达人理想的选择。通过调整系统设置或修改代码,用户可以在软件的各个方面实现高度适配。对那些喜欢自己搭建系统或深入研究操作系统的技术人员来说,这种自由无疑催生了更多创新。而且,开源活动通常伴随着活跃的社区,用户在遇到问题时可以迅速寻求帮助,社区支持也是选择开源系统的重要优势之一。

开源操作系统并非没有劣势。对某些企业来说,缺乏专业的技术支持可能会导致效率下降。在使用过程中的问题解决主要依赖于社区支持,而这种非正式的支持有时可能并不及时或全面。开源系统的一些应用程序和游戏可能不如它们的商业版本成熟,或者在某些硬件上兼容性较差,这会给用户带来困扰。

选择开源操作系统时,应考虑多个因素。是否具备一定的技术基础与学习能力至关重要。开源操作系统虽然提供了更多自由度,但对非技术用户而言,可能会遇到学习曲线陡峭的问题。考虑自己的使用需求:是用于个人学习、工作,还是开发项目?不同的需求可能适合不同的操作系统,比如Linux 系统更适合开发环境,而Ubuntu则更适合初学者。尽可能了解所选操作系统的社区活跃度和可支持性,这能降低后续使用中的困难。

无论是选择开源操作系统还是闭源系统,了解各自的优势与劣势是明智的。在功能丰富、自由度高的也要对可能遇到的技术挑战有清晰的认识,以便在日常应用中找到最佳的平衡点。

常见问题解答

1. 开源操作系统免费吗?

- 大多数开源操作系统是免费的,但是某些特定的支持服务可能需要额外收费。

2. 开源系统的安全性如何?

- 开源系统的安全性相对较高,因为其源代码开放,社区可审查其安全性,但用户需要保持系统与软件的更新。

3. 开源系统更适合哪个类型的用户?

- 开源系统理想于有一定技术基础的用户,特别是开发者和希望定制系统的技术爱好者。

4. 如何解决开源系统中的技术问题?

- 用户可以通过社区论坛、文档和在线资源寻求帮助,也可以查找与问题相关的教程。

5. 开源系统能支持哪些应用程序?

- 开源系统支持许多开源软件,但对于一些商业软件的支持可能有限。需要根据个人需求评估兼容性。